Instalando Postgres no Windows Vista!
Boa Noite!
Tenho visto que muita gente está tendo dificuldades para instalar o Postgres no Windows Vista. Por esse motivo resolvi escrever esse pequeno tutorial explicando como instalar sem nehuma complicação. O maior problema está quando oPostgres é instalado como serviço.
Por que tanta complicação. Isso acontece porque o Postgres necessita criar um usuario para iniciar esse serviço. O Windows Vista possui o UAC (User Account Control) ou Controle de Conta de Usuario. Esse recurso impossibilita do Postgres criar esse usuario.
Observe a instalação passo a passo:
- Primeiramente faça o download do instalador do Postgres atraves do site oficial: http://www.postgresql.org/download/
- Entre em: Botão do Windows -> Painel de controle -> Contas de usuario -> Ativar ou desativar o controle de contas de usuario.
- Descelecione a caixa: “Utilizar o controle de contas de usuario (UAC) para ajudar a proteger o coputador”
- Clique em Ok.
- Reinicie o computador.
- Faça o login do windows com uma conta com privilegios de administrador.
- Execute o instalador do Postgres.
- Siga as instruções e instale como serviço.
- Após concluir a instalação entre novamente em: Botão do Windows -> Painel de controle -> Contas de usuario -> Ativar ou desativar o controle de contas de usuario.
- Selecione a caixa: “Utilizar o controle de contas de usuario (UAC) para ajudar a proteger o coputador”
-Clique em Ok.
- Reinicie o computador.
Pronto você está com o Postgres instalado com sucesso! Então mãos a obra!
Abraços! Até a proxima!
Janeiro 7, 2008 em 4:03 pm
ola boa tarde, td bem?Espero que sim….segui os passos passados neste tutorial, e fiz a instalçao do postgres como serviço, porém nao sei o que pode estar havendo aqui no windows vista, pois nao consigo acessar a instalação local que fiz, nem criar uma outra para colocar o backup que fiz do banco, qdo usava uma maquina com sistema operacional XP.Se vc puder me ajudar , ficarei grata!!!
de toda a forma, muito obrigada!!!
Juliane
Janeiro 9, 2008 em 11:25 pm
Olá Juliana. Tudo bem?
Desculpe a demora.
Isso acontece pq você não tem permissão para criar, deletar arquivos ou pasta nesse local. Mesmo você tendo um conta com privilegios administrativos o Windows Vista simplesmente não te dá esse acesso. Tive problemas com o Tomcat, pois quando eu colocava o tomcat para rodar ele cria uns arquivos. O Windows impedia a criação do arquivo. Resumindo o meu tomcat não rodava.
Como solucionei isso? siga os passo abaixo
-> Vá até a pasta de instalação do Postgres e clique com o botão direito. Em seguida escolha Propriedades.
-> Clique na aba Segurança
-> Clique no botão avançado
-> Caso sua conta seja o administrador do sistema. Escolha a conta Administrador e clique em editar
-> Novamente caso sua conta seja o administrador do sistema Escolha a conta de Administrador e clique em editar.
-> Coloque um “flag” no Controle Total.
-> Em todas as telas você clica em OK.
Pronto agora você terá permissões para criar pastas, arquivos e o que quiser.
Espero que tenha te ajudado. qualquer coisa estamos ai!!
Obrigado pela visita!